  • Page 8: Introduction To The Ac90Svhe-3 / Ac100Svhe-3

    AC90SVHE-3 / AC100SVHE-3 Operations Manual..INTRODUCTION TO THE AC90SVHE-3 / AC100VHE-3 The AC90SVHE-3 and AC100SVHE-3 are high performance Yacht Power Converters utilizing dual-conversion technology. The system will accept any three phase input service with a frequency between 40-70Hertz, and a voltage between 170-520VAC.
  • Page 9 AC90SVHE-3 / AC100SVHE-3 Operations Manual..INTRODUCTION TO THE AC90SVHE-3 / AC100VHE-3, cont. Being converters designed from the ground up specifically for the yachting industry, all efforts have been made to produce systems capable of withstanding the marine environment. All system components are packaged in one drip-proof, dust-resistant stainless steel enclosure.

  • Page 14: Installation

    The thermal load presented by the converter will be substantial and approximately 18,282BTU/Hr at maximum continuous load for the AC90SVHE-3, and approximately 20,313BTU/Hr for the AC100SVHE-3. THE CONVERTERS ARE HEAVY, WEIGHING 1,475lbs. (669kg)
  • Page 15: Mechanical Installation

    AC90SVHE-3 / AC100SVHE-3 Operations Manual..MECHANICAL INSTALLATION 5.1.1 General The converters were designed for deck mount installations and as such are provided with six mounting holes. Mounting holes have been provided with ½” (12.7mm) diameters; stainless steel hardware in the range of 3/8” to 7/16” (10-11mm) diameter is required.

  • Page 33: Turn-Off Procedure

    AC90SVHE-3 / AC100SVHE-3 Operations Manual..TURN-OFF PROCEDURE 6.4.1 Systems Not Equipped With The Seamless Transfer Option Transfer power from the converter to the generator. This must be performed in a “break-before-make” method. That is to say that at no time can the generator(s) and shore power converter be operated in parallel.
  • Page 34: Systems Equipped With The Seamless Transfer Option

    AC90SVHE-3 / AC100SVHE-3 Operations Manual..6.4.2 Systems Equipped With The Seamless Transfer Option The generator must be started and be prepared to accept the ship’s electrical loads. Measure the generator voltage using the converter’s metering display, selecting the GENERATOR POWER (3) function. The voltage and frequency must be the same as the converter’s output in order for the seamless transfer option to successfully transfer power.

  • Page 43: Voltage Droop, Single Or Master Converters

    AC90SVHE-3 / AC100SVHE-3 Operations Manual..LOAD MANAGEMENT OPERATION, cont. 7.3.3 Voltage Droop, Single or Master Converters Upon Shore Alarm, the Voltage Droop feature may be used to save up to 10% converter capacity by reducing the converter output voltage up to 5%. This is offered as a solution where the yacht does not already have power management and load-shed capabilities that can be triggered with the Shore Cord Alarm signal.
  • Page 44: Automatic Transfer To Generator, Single Or Master Converters (Seamless Transfer Installed)

    AC90SVHE-3 / AC100SVHE-3 Operations Manual..LOAD MANAGEMENT OPERATION, cont. 7.3.4 Automatic Transfer to Generator, Single or Master Converters (Seamless Transfer installed) Upon Shore Alarm, the Automatic Transfer to Generator feature may be used to perform a Seamless Transfer to a pre-selected generator. This implies connection and setting of the Generator Autostart Control feature (needed to signal a generator to start and hold the set warm-up time before transferring).

  • Page 56: Calibration

    AC90SVHE-3 / AC100SVHE-3 Operations Manual..CALIBRATION In an uncalibrated state the input and output voltage and input current metering system should be within 5%. The uncalibrated output current meter is normally 10% low. For calibration an external reference voltmeter will be required along with a calibrated current transformer or probe. If the system is to be calibrated on board using the yacht’s loads, attempt to shut down all transient...
